What to Expect

Alice Springs Airport (code: ASP) has a single terminal servicing ten gates. Other than a couple of shops and two small eateries, there are few services at the airport, though there is free WiFi. Showers are available in the airside departures area. Economy class passengers may be able to pay to use one of the private airport lounges. See Airport Lounges in the guide below.

Sleeping in Alice Springs Airport

The airport closes at night, so there is no overnight sleeping allowed. For uninterrupted sleep, there are hotels near the airport. See Airport Hotels in the guide below or read traveller airport reviews for more tips.

airport hoursAirport Hours

According to the airport website, the airport opens 90 minutes before the first scheduled aircraft arrives, and closes 20 minutes after the last scheduled aircraft departs.

airlinesAirlines

Alice Springs airport is served by the following airlines: Alliance • AirNorth • Qantas • Virgin Australia.

transportationAirport Transportation: Getting To/From The Airport

Airport Shuttle

The Alice Springs shuttle bus connects ASP airport and city center regularly. The adult rate as of this update is AU$19.00. Tickets can be purchased at the terminal or online at the Emu Run website.

Car Rentals

Car rental companies located at the terminal are: Avis • Budget • Enterprise • Europcar • Hertz • Sixt • Thrifty.

Taxis

Metered taxis can be found outside of the arrivals area. The approximate fare for a ride from the airport to Alice Springs is $45.00.
